Guidance is an applied research and development team and technology stack focused on providing more precise control over language models. The team operates across the full research and development lifecycle, from research ideation through production deployment, with a primary focus on language model engines. Guidance advances engine‑level capabilities by developing new techniques that improve model accuracy, speed, reliability, and expressivity across a wide range of execution environments. An industry example of this work is llguidance, which originated structured output capabilities and helped drive their adoption across first‑party Microsoft engines and third‑party model providers.
